Power Exoskeleton Market: Accelerating Growth Through Advanced Robotics and Human Augmentation
The Power Exoskeleton Market is gaining significant traction as industries and healthcare sectors increasingly adopt wearable robotic technologies for enhanced strength, mobility, and rehabilitation. Valued at USD 1.04 billion in 2024, the market is projected to grow to USD 1.21 billion in 2025 and reach an impressive USD 5.2 billion by 2035, registering a strong 15.8% CAGR from 2025 to 2035. Supported by continuous technological innovations, rising demand for rehabilitation solutions, and the growing need to improve workforce productivity, the market offers promising opportunities for B2B stakeholders, including manufacturers, healthcare providers, defense organizations, and industrial enterprises. Market Overview and Growth Drivers
The Power Exoskeleton Market is driven by the increasing adoption of robotic exoskeletons designed to augment human strength, enhance mobility, and support physical rehabilitation. Power exoskeletons use sensors, actuators, and advanced control systems to assist users in performing complex tasks and recovering from injuries. Key growth factors include rising demand for rehabilitation among patients with spinal cord injuries or stroke, advancements in robotic design, and growing adoption in industries requiring heavy lifting or repetitive tasks.

Regional Insights
The Power Exoskeleton Market spans North America, Europe, Asia Pacific (APAC), South America, and the Middle East & Africa (MEA), with key countries including the United States, Canada, Germany, the United Kingdom, France, Russia, Italy, Spain, China, India, Japan, South Korea, Malaysia, Thailand, Indonesia, Brazil, Mexico, Argentina, GCC nations, and South Africa. North America currently dominates the market due to strong research funding, advanced healthcare infrastructure, and early adoption of robotics in defense and industrial sectors. Europe follows closely, driven by increasing demand for rehabilitation devices and supportive regulatory frameworks promoting assistive technologies. Asia Pacific is projected to experience the fastest growth during the forecast period, fueled by rapid industrialization, an aging population, and rising investments in robotics and automation across countries like China, Japan, and South Korea. Emerging economies in South America and the Middle East & Africa are gradually adopting exoskeleton technologies, supported by healthcare modernization and military initiatives.
Competitive Landscape
The competitive landscape of the Power Exoskeleton Market is characterized by innovation, strategic partnerships, and technological advancements. Leading companies include Parker Hannifin, Siemens AG, ReWalk Robotics, AiFi, Honda Motor, Adept Mobility, Berkshire Biomedical, Ekso Bionics Holdings, Fujisoft, Hanger, Inc., Bionik Laboratories, Ottobock, AlterG, Cyberdyne, Lockheed Martin, and the University of California Berkeley. These companies are focusing on enhancing power efficiency, reducing device weight, and improving user comfort. Many are also integrating artificial intelligence and machine learning to develop smarter, more adaptive exoskeletons capable of responding to real-time user movements and environmental changes. Strategic collaborations with healthcare providers, military organizations, and industrial enterprises are helping these companies expand their market reach and accelerate product development.
